Daha önce bir satır kod yazdıysanız, tüm yazılımların hataları olduğunu bilirsiniz. Bu durum Gaphor için de geçerli olacaktır. Bir hata bulduğunuzu düşünüyorsanız, aşağıdaki bağlantıya tıklamanız (GitHub’da bir hesabınızın olması gerekir) ve ardından sayfanın sağ üst tarafında bulunan yeşil “Yeni Sorun” düğmesine tıklamanız yeterlidir:
Yeni bir sorun oluşturduğunuzda buna bir numara verilecek ve kodu yazan ve bakımını yapan gönüllü geliştiriciler e-posta ile bilgilendirilecektir. Eğer bazı şeyler açık değilse, sorununuza sorular ekleyebilirler. Sorunu hemen kapatabilir ve “yinelenen” olarak işaretleyebilirler (başka biri hatayı zaten bildirmiştir - ve orijinal soruna atıfta bulunacaklardır). Bazen hatayı kapatırlar ve “düzeltilmeyecek” derler, çünkü bunun bir hata olduğuna katılmazlar * veya * herhangi bir zaman harcamak için çok önemsizdir.
Genelde iki tür bug vardır:
Her iki durumda da, hatayı düzeltebilmemiz için mümkün olduğunca fazla bilgiye ihtiyacımız var. Yeni bir sorun oluşturduğunuzda, ilgili olduğu yerlerde aşağıdaki türden bilgileri dahil etmeye çalışmalısınız:
Sorunu açıklamak için sade ve basit bir dil kullanın ve yardımcı olacaksa, geliştiricilerin sorunu kolayca yeniden oluşturabilmesi için adımlara ayırın. Lütfen neyi başarmaya çalıştığınızı anlayacağımızı varsaymayın – dürüst olmak gerekirse, en iyisi bizi (geliştiricileri) 5 yaşında bir grup zeki çocuk olarak hayal etmeye çalışmanızdır. Sorunla ilgili her şeyi açıklamaya çalışın ve ne demek istediğinizi bildiğimizi varsaymayın. Aldırmayacağız!
Gaphor’un geliştirilmesine daha fazla dahil olmak isterseniz, Gaphor geliştirici web sitesi aracılığıyla sizi ağırlamaktan memnuniyet duyarız.